Re: Labview error
I have a few suspicions about what may be happening, but if course there is nothing like being there. If you have a reasonable description of where you probed, what you did in a dialog, etc.
If in this state, I think that some element of the launch screen or one of the plug-ins is erroring out. This isn't really that big a deal since it wasn't that long ago that LV didn't have a window for this anyway. If you are at a VI that has a menubar, the New... menu item will get you to wizards for making new code frameworks. File>>Recent Projects and Recent Files will be useful. Help will get you to help files, and Tools contains Examples. In other words, the getting started dialog is useful, but not totally necessary. Greg McKaskle |
